Market Overview - The A-share market experienced a rebound and slight consolidation on September 3, with the Shanghai Composite Index facing resistance around 2814 points before stabilizing [1][2][5] - Key sectors performing well included software, automotive, computer equipment, and real estate, while banking, insurance, electricity, and coal sectors showed weaker performance [1][2][5] - The average price-to-earnings (P/E) ratios for the Shanghai Composite Index and the ChiNext Index were 12.04 times and 25.70 times, respectively, both below the median levels of the past three years, indicating a low valuation environment suitable for medium to long-term investments [2][10] Future Market Outlook and Investment Recommendations - The report suggests that the overall market is expected to maintain a volatile pattern, with a focus on policy, capital flow, and external factors [2][10] - Investors are advised to pay attention to short-term investment opportunities in the automotive, software development, computer equipment, and real estate sectors [2][10] - The total trading volume on September 3 was 582.8 billion yuan, which is below the median trading volume of the past three years, indicating a cautious market sentiment [2][10] Sector Performance - The A-share market saw over 80% of stocks rise, with notable gains in shipbuilding, education, battery, packaging materials, and energy metals sectors [5][8] - Conversely, the banking, railway, insurance, coal, and electricity sectors experienced declines, with banking down by 1.78% and coal down by 1.18% [8][10] - The report highlights that the software development, home appliances, battery, real estate development, and pharmaceutical sectors attracted significant capital inflows, while banking, electricity, consumer electronics, oil, and construction sectors faced capital outflows [5][8]
